One of many reasons immigrants love to move to Belgium is it's social security system, which is one of the 'strongest' around the world. Some social problems like being unemployed are solved in a financial way. Having no job, no-one will really force you to go to work and still one will receive at least about 600€ monthly by the state. Among other things, a doctor's bill is being payed back for about 90%, a service that is offered for a little annual amount of money. |
